  Craig Charles



Craig Charles is the author of Exploring Door County and Exploring Superior Country, both outdoor guidebooks. He's also the former co-owner of Life Tools , a legendary Green Bay outdoor shop frequented by a colorful cadre of backcountry dirt bags and outdoor adventure addicts. Now a retired high school teacher, Craig spends his days pulling a paddle or stumbling down trails on the road to the next wild place where the crawdads still sing.

 Planes, Trains, Canoes and Wabakimi's Canadian Wilderness

Woodland Caribou still roam the lakes and forests of Ontario's Wabakimi Provincial Park where wild river's run free and wolves outnumber paddlers. Join Craig Charles for slides and conversation as he boards a bush train in search of wilderness walleyes in the Canadian backcountry north of Thunder Bay. Board a passenger train from the tiny town of Armstrong that carries canoes, packs, and paddlers deep into the Canadian bush for a world class fishing trip to a backcountry camp complete with running water, legendary lake trout, and world class walleyes. A sea plane provides the exit ticket from this wilderness hideaway where the water runs cold and fishing runs hot!
